What Is a Tip (Gratuity)?
A tip, or gratuity, is a sum of money given to service workers in addition to their regular pay. It is typically expressed as a percentage of the total bill. For example, a 21% tip means that for every $100 spent, $21 is given as a tip.
How to Tip?
To fairly tip, consider the quality of service you received, the total amount of your bill, and local customs. A common guideline is to tip between 15% to 20% for satisfactory service, with higher percentages for exceptional service. How do I calculate a 21% tip on a $5400 bill?
To calculate a 21% tip, multiply the total bill by 0.21. So, $5400 × 0.21 = $1134. Therefore, a 21% tip on a $5400 bill is $1134.
Is a 21% tip considered generous?
Yes, a 21% tip is above the standard range of 15% to 20% and is often seen as a generous gesture to acknowledge excellent service.
What if I want to leave a different percentage as a tip?
You can easily adjust the percentage by multiplying the total bill by your desired tip percentage. For example, for a 15% tip, you would multiply $5400 by 0.15.
Do I need to tip on taxes and fees included in the bill?
It is customary to tip on the total amount of the bill, which includes taxes and any additional fees, as this reflects the overall service provided.
